How much do operations trainee j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for operations trainee in Humble, TX is $19.40,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.96 and $22.64 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an operations trainee?

An Operations Trainee is an entry-level professional who undergoes training in a company’s operations department to learn essential business processes and procedures. The role typically involves rotational assignments in various operational areas, such as logistics, supply chain, production, and quality control. Operations Trainees gain hands-on experience and develop skills needed for advancement into more specialized or managerial roles within the organization. The position is ideal for recent graduates or individuals looking to start a career in operations management.

What kinds of projects or tasks can an operations trainee expect to handle during their first year?

As an Operations Trainee, you can expect to rotate through different departments, assisting with process improvement initiatives, data analysis, and day-to-day operational support. Typical tasks include monitoring workflow efficiency, preparing reports, and collaborating with cross-functional teams to identify and resolve bottlenecks. You'll likely shadow experienced staff, gradually taking on more responsibility as you gain familiarity with company systems and procedures. This hands-on exposure is designed to build a strong foundation for future advancement within operations management.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an operations trainee,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Operations Trainee, you typically need a relevant bachelor's degree, strong analytical abilities, and a foundational understanding of business operations or supply chain management.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, spreadsheets, and data analysis tools is often required, and internships or certifications like Six Sigma can be advantageous. Strong soft skills such as communication, attention to detail, and adaptability help trainees collaborate effectively and respond to dynamic operational challenges. These skills and qualities are crucial for learning quickly, driving process improvements, and supporting the efficiency and success of the organization.

What is the difference between Operations Trainee vs Operations Associate?

AspectOperations TraineeOperations Associate
Required CredentialsTypically a bachelor's degree in business, logistics, or related field; entry-levelSimilar educational background; may require some experience or internship
Work EnvironmentTraining programs, supervised tasks, learning-focusedMore independent responsibilities, daily operational tasks
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in logistics, manufacturing, and service industries for onboardingStandard role in operations departments, often a step after trainee

In summary, an Operations Trainee is an entry-level role focused on learning and training, while an Operations Associate typically handles more routine operational tasks with some independence. Both roles are common in logistics, manufacturing, and service sectors, with the trainee position serving as a stepping stone to the associate level.

Is operations a high paying job?

Operations trainee roles typically offer entry-level salaries that are lower compared to experienced management or specialized positions. Salary levels depend on the industry, location, and company size, with higher pay generally available as one gains skills and experience in operational management, logistics, or supply chain functions.

What are 5 careers in operations?

Operations trainees often pursue careers such as operations manager, supply chain analyst, logistics coordinator, production supervisor, and quality assurance specialist. These roles involve managing processes, optimizing efficiency, and ensuring smooth workflow within organizations, often requiring skills in project management and familiarity with tools like ERP systems.

Job description

New Tech Global Staffing is currently seeking a Warehouse Operations Trainee for a client located in Willis, TX to join our team. This is a contract-to-hire opportunity.

Pay: $17.00 - $21.00 Hourly

Schedule: Monday through Friday, 40 hours/week,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M

Summary

Responsible for supporting warehouse operations while developing a thorough understanding of inventory management, logistics coordination, customer support, and business operations. This position is ideal for a motivated, energetic individual who is eager to learn, grow within the company, and take on increasing levels of responsibility. The successful candidate will demonstrate strong attention to detail, exceptional organizational skills, and a commitment to continuous improvement.

Responsibilities

Receive, inspect, and verify incoming shipments for accuracy and quality

Prepare, package, and coordinate outgoing shipments

Maintain accurate inventory records and perform cycle counts

Ensure all warehouse transactions are entered correctly into company systems

Organize and maintain warehouse inventory and storage areas

Assist with order fulfillment and shipping documentation

Communicate effectively with vendors, customers, and internal departments

Support logistics and transportation coordination as needed

Identify and report inventory discrepancies or process improvement opportunities

Maintain clean, safe, and organized work areas

Learn and understand company products, processes, and operational procedures

Assist with administrative tasks related to inventory, purchasing, and customer service

Follow established quality standards and operational procedures

Demonstrate initiative in learning new processes and taking on additional responsibilities

Support team projects and special assignments as needed

Other duties may be assigned

Qualifications

High School Diploma or GED required

Previous warehouse, logistics, inventory, manufacturing, or customer service experience preferred

Strong attention to detail and commitment to accuracy

Excellent organizational and time management skills

Intermediate computer skills including Microsoft Office

Ability to learn new software systems and processes quickly

Strong written and verbal communication skills

Self-motivated, dependable, and eager to learn

Positive attitude with a strong work ethic

Ability to identify problems and develop practical solutions

Demonstrated ability to work independently and as part of a team

Ability to prioritize mult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ment

Interest in long-term career growth and advancement opportunities

Ability to lift up to 50 lbs. as needed

Forklift experience is a plus, but not required

Stable work history preferred

Must be reliable, punctual, and highly accountable

Energetic personality with a desire to grow professionally

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ality workmanship
